Why are Europeans buying property in Hurghada?
Hurghada has become one of the most popular overseas property destinations for European buyers. Understanding why reveals the fundamental strengths of the market. Affordability is the primary driver. A beachfront apartment in Hurghada costs a fraction of similar properties in Spain Greece or Portugal. A one-bedroom apartment with sea view starts from 40,000 EUR compared to 200,000 EUR plus in most European coastal towns. Climate with over 320 sunny days per year is a major draw for Northern Europeans. German retirees escaping cold winters British families seeking affordable holidays and Scandinavians wanting reliable sunshine all find Hurghada appealing. Accessibility with low-cost direct flights from most European cities in 4-6 hours makes Hurghada closer than many realize. Weekend visits and regular stays are practical and affordable. Rental Income with growing tourist numbers means strong rental yields of 8-15% compared to 3-5% in most European markets. Cost of Living as retirees and long-stay visitors can live comfortably on 600-1000 EUR per month. Quality of Life with excellent snorkeling diving beaches golf restaurants and a growing international community. European Buyer Communities: Germans are the largest European community. British buyers are growing rapidly. Polish Czech and Russian communities are well-established. Scandinavians are an emerging buyer group.
